        英語口語練習最重要的就是說出來,下面是我分享的英語口語對話短文,希望能對大家有所幫助!

        C=Customer S= Salesperson

        C: Excuse me, I'm looking for your casual short-sleeved shirts. Can you tell me where those are?

        顧客:對不起,我正在找休閑短袖襯衫,你可以告訴我它們放在哪里嗎?

        S: Right over here, sir. What-size do you wear?

        店員:先生,就在這邊,您穿幾號的?

        C: Medium.

        顧客:中號。

        S: These here are all mediums.

        店員:這里全是中號的。

        C: Thank you. I think I'll take this one, and these pants as well. They're presents for a friend.

        顧客:謝謝。我要買這件襯衫和這條褲子,它們是要送給朋友的禮物。

        S: Shall I gift-wrap them for you, sir?

        店員:先生,需要把它們裝成禮盒嗎?

        C: Yes, please. ( to be continued)

        顧客:好的,謝謝。(待續(xù))
